Dim Mak and ICON Collective Team Up For An Epic Takeover 

After a four-year hiatus, Dim Mak and ICON Collective have rejoined forces for an unforgettable Takeover event. ICON Collective is responsible for their aid and involvement with developing extremely talented artists in the world of dance music. Founded by superstar Steve Aoki, Dim Mak Records are known for their groundbreaking releases in electronic dance music. I got to experience the music as well as the pre-party panel.

Pre-Party Panel

Before the party began, a pre-show panel got the night rolling. Industry insiders along with guests from ICON and Dim Mak took the time to share their wisdom and enlighten the audience with their experiences in the music business. It was a wonderful way to give back to a community of people in the process of pursuing their passion for music. In addition to this, ICON and Dim Mak partnered with the LA Mission collecting clothing and school supplies for the youth. The charitable spirit of the event truly set the tone to celebrate the return of Takeover.

Non stop party

The party at 1720 Warehouse was full of nonstop music. The audience danced to a variety of EMD all night with an opening set by Odd Language. Surprise Icon Collective alumni took to the stage throughout the night and showcased their killer talent. One of those alumni on the bill was HONÜ, who graduated from ICON back in 2019. The infectious energy that came with each set made the night feel like a celebration of the talent and success that Dim Mak and ICON have harvested over the past several years. As the night came to a close, Sqishi delivered a high energy set that had the whole crowd moving.

The first Takeover in over four years was truly one to remember. The combined forces of Dim Mak and ICON Collective excelled at giving back to the community. Both continue to support and foster talent that many have grown to know and love. The party following the panel was the perfect way to celebrate all the achievements that have come from ICON and Dim Mak.
